Imagination против Invention
Когда что использовать в английском, со значением, регистром и примерами.
Imagination
Invention
| Imagination | Invention | |
|---|---|---|
| Произношение | 🇬🇧 /["/ɪˌmædʒɪˈneɪʃn/"]/🇺🇸 /["/ɪˌmædʒɪˈneɪʃn/"]/ | 🇬🇧 /["/ɪnˈvenʃn/"]/🇺🇸 /["/ɪnˈvenʃn/"]/ |
| Значение | The ability to think of new ideas or pictures in your mind. | A new idea or thing that has been made. |
| Пример | Her imagination takes her on incredible journeys to fantastical worlds. | The invention of the telephone changed communication forever. |
| Регистр | Нейтральное | Нейтральное |
| Насколько частое | Топ 1000 (очень частое) | Топ 2000 (частое) |
| Уровень CEFR | B2 | A2 |
| Часть речи | noun | noun |

| Антонимы | reality, fact, truth | imitation, copy, replication |
| Частые ошибки | Confusing with 'imaginative', which describes someone who uses imagination well., Using 'imagination' in plural form; it is always singular., Mispronouncing as if it has a shorter second syllable. | Confused with 'invention' vs 'innovation' (invention is the creation, innovation is the application)., Using 'invention' in a negative context (it's usually positive)., Confusing 'invention' with 'discovery' (invention is creating something new, discovery is finding something that already exists). |
| Заметки по употреблению | Use 'imagination' when discussing creativity or ideas. It's appropriate in both casual and formal contexts but may not be suitable in technical settings. | Use 'invention' in contexts related to creativity and innovation. It's appropriate in discussions about technology, history, or patents but less common in everyday casual conversations. |
